Alliance for Safe Online Pharmacies (Asop Global)

Coalition to ensure patient access to safe and legitimate online pharmacies

Based in DC

AI Overview

With $1.4M in lobbying spend across 25 quarterly filings, Alliance for Safe Online Pharmacies (Asop Global) is a significant lobbying presence. Their lobbying covers 4 issue areas. Active from 2020 to 2025.

What They Lobby About

These are actual descriptions from their quarterly lobbying disclosure filings, summarizing what they lobbied Congress and federal agencies about.Issue areas: Health Issues, Pharmacy, Consumer Issues, Telecommunications

Illicit prescription drug sales online; rouge internet drug sellers; dangers of counterfeit medicines; risks of drug importation on patient safety; domain name system accountability regarding COVID-19
